Output ffc84fa4bf0334679870d27a5f3a75c2514567a4992d8da6ae195db6bcdff38b:0

value
12083538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4bf83cb9a7588b2daf10f922cf505d68917ee1a OP_EQUAL
address
3KdKnprVPMX9xhTy2q8hJzcNYqxr3puN4x
transaction
ffc84fa4bf0334679870d27a5f3a75c2514567a4992d8da6ae195db6bcdff38b
spent
true